The menu focuses on the cuisine of undivided Punjab. Culinary traditions and rare regional recipes will be showcased with a menu featuring classic papads, chaats & bitings, lesser-known kebabs cooked across the tandoor, sigri and tawa; curries cooked in cast-iron karahis and clay matkas, pilaus, biryanis, tandoor-roasted breads, and classic desserts.
An all-day drinks list brings guests through lunch to dinner to late-night party, with a focus on tequila and mezcal cocktails blended with regional produce. Highlights include a selection of ‘Punjabi Margaritas’ all made with exotic north Indian fruits and citrus and paired with chaat masala spiced salts.
The dining room features a maximalist central bar with a gold dome, booth seating and counter dining while the lower ground floor will feature a drinking and dining space, alongside a DJ booth, open until late.
